Rosendale, WI is a charming small town located in the heart of Wisconsin. The cost of living here is relatively inexpensive compared to the national average. The rent for a two bedroom apartment in Rosendale is $1,430 which is much lower than the US average of $1,500. Additionally, the Grocery Cost Index is below 100 meaning that groceries are cheaper here than elsewhere in the US.
The city has many local businesses such as Rosendale Hardware Store, Grocer's Delight, and Family Restaurant which help make up this tight-knit community. Residents can enjoy a variety of outdoor activities including camping, biking, and hiking trails throughout Fond du Lac County Park. With its low cost of living and friendly atmosphere Rosendale is a great place to live.
